Understanding Medicare Supplement Plans in Charlotte
Medicare supplement plans in Charlotte-- additionally known as Medigap-- are used by exclusive insurance companies and aid cover costs that Original Medicare does not, including:

Deductibles

Coinsurance

Copayments

Foreign travel emergency care

Each plan is standardized by the federal government (Plan G, Plan N, etc), however costs and added benefits vary by supplier. That's where a Medicare supplement representative in Charlotte comes in-- they can compare multiple providers and aid you pick the right balance in between price and insurance coverage.

These strategies are perfect for individuals who desire the adaptability to see any kind of medical professional or health center that approves Medicare nationwide, without the restrictions of service provider networks.

Considering Medicare Advantage? Below's What You Need to Know
Medicare Advantage plans (also referred to as Part C) are all-in-one alternatives to Original Medicare. These strategies usually include:

Hospital and clinical protection (Parts A and B).

Prescription medicine protection (Part D).

Extra benefits like vision, oral, and hearing.

Wellness programs or fitness center memberships.

A Medicare Advantage agent in Charlotte will certainly help you evaluate different HMO and PPO strategies based upon:.

Network size and accessibility.

Regular monthly costs.

Out-of-pocket maximums.

Covered medicines.

Professional referrals.

If you're relatively healthy and balanced, desire added benefits, and are comfortable making use of a network of doctors, a Medicare Advantage plan may provide much better value.

Timing is Everything: Know Your Enrollment Periods.
Working with a Medicare firm in Charlotte likewise guarantees you don't miss important due dates. Here are the major enrollment home windows:.

Initial Enrollment Period (IEP)-- Starts three months before your 65th birthday celebration and finishes three months after.

Annual Enrollment Period (AEP)-- October 15 to December 7, to make changes or button strategies.

Medicare Advantage Open Enrollment-- January 1 to March 31, for Medicare Advantage plan modifications.

Unique Enrollment Periods (SEPs)-- Triggered by life occasions like relocating, shedding coverage, or receiving Medicaid.

Missing out on these target dates can lead to penalties or a gap in insurance coverage, but a trusted Medicare agent in Charlotte will help you stay on track.
